What to check before for pet-friendly buildings near the waterfront in Midtown

  • Confirm pet policies directly with each building, including any fees and breed restrictions.
  • Given the waterfront proximity, expect potential noise from outdoor activities.
  • Review lease terms and look into monthly costs including broker fees and utilities, as they can add up.
  • Verify if there are any additional deposits or pet fees before applying.
  • Research nearby amenities and accessible subway lines for convenient transportation.
